WebOct 1, 2014 · Troponin elevation in isolation does not confer a high mortality rate. However, the presence of increased troponin is one marker of severity of underlying illness and as such has been used to identify people at higher risk of bad outcomes. WebJun 9, 2024 · Effect of CKD on troponin levels — Cardiac troponin levels are challenging to interpret among patients with chronic kidney disease (CKD). This is due to the high prevalence of stably elevated troponin levels in the absence of clinical evidence of acute myocardial infarction (AMI) among patients with CKD [ 2-5 ].
